well no one can categorise as best food
what we do know is in m'sia got 3 types of staple food for sg
HPW(very common-easy to get),BML diet and gliderSlurp(made by crazymouse_yyh)

along side with the staple diet we give fruits and vege
to top up we give some supplements like gliderade,glider booster,acasia gum etc
more on that we give treats like yogurt drops,mealworm,crickets,dubia etc

as u see sg are offered a huge variety so they get all the nutrience they need to stay healthy

Erm..you nid to check the overall ratio of your fruits and vege..of course it's hard to get it accurately but at least you can estimate roughly..so you will know the portion of calcium powder and yogurt u nid to put in..

If the ratio is already high in calcium, then u chunk in more calcium powder, end up it will be overdose calcium.

Make sure you peel off the skin of grapes and startfruit, and don put so much..because they are kinda high in oxalic acid.
